Output 5ae07218d4043fd5c6980150728cf3a86dc6cb67eac09a534da847164c00d817:18

value
377493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d7768f5a6d509dc33e9bd00decad80b3ea996e OP_EQUAL
address
3FMJimRxgZCboDHuTLXFNVEpaeS6NjEGC7
transaction
5ae07218d4043fd5c6980150728cf3a86dc6cb67eac09a534da847164c00d817
confirmations
344204
spent
true